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me (Subclass 187)

The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me under subclass 190 is significantly similar to the ENS visa under subclass 186 but it has a few distinctive points that make it a unique visa appeal. Similar to the 186 visa, this visa allows nominated skilled workers to live and work in Australia permanently. Approved employers can employ international workers from abroad or within Australia when they cannot first fill the roles with Australian Nationals or Permanent Residents due to shortages. Under this scheme, international workers are given a permanent skilled position. Applicants can work and study in Australia, enroll in Medicare, and apply for Australian citizenship if eligible. Applicants can be inside or outside the Australian territory while making the application.

The major point that differentiates the 187 visa from the 186 visa is that the candidate has to be nominated by their employer in regional Australia. This visa type is for employers and employees residing and working in regional areas and low-populated sectors in Australia. The specification of only regional areas for this visa type is the only distinction from the ENS visa under subclass 186. The eligibility criteria to apply for this visa, entitlements received with the approval of the application, and procedure to lodge the visa application are all constant with the Employer Nominated Scheme under Subclass 186.

There are only 2 approaches to applying for a 187 visa for permanent residency:

  • Direct Entry Stream
    The direct entry stream pathway under the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me (Subclass 187) lets skilled workers, who are nominated by an employer, live and work in regional Australia permanently. This pathway of visa appeal is for people who have never, or only briefly, worked in Australia. This is the best avenue for people who have never worked in Australia and have been nominated by their Australian employer and also for those people who are not eligible under Temporary Residence Transition.
  • Temporary Residence Transition Stream
    The temporary residence transition stream under the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me (Subclass 187) allows skilled workers who are nominated by their employer to reside and work in regional Australia permanently. This visa appeal has certain conditions and requirements that must be noted by the applicants to check whether they can proceed forward for a 187 visa via this stream. All the requirements for a 187 visa under this stream resonate with the criteria for a 186 visa under the same stream.
